As nouns, pinch is a hyponym of squeezing; that is, pinch is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than squeezing:
  • squeezing: the act of gripping and pressing firmly
  • pinch: a squeeze with the fingers
Other hyponyms of squeezing include tweak, expression, expulsion, extrusion.
